Former Inspector General of Police (IGP) Solomon Arase is dead.
The former police boss who also served as Chairman, Police Service Commission(PSC) was reported to have died at the Cedarcrest Hospital in Abuja where he was being treated for an undisclosed ailment.
IGP Arase was the 18th Inspector-General of Police. He assumed office April 2015 during the time of President Goodluck Jonathan.
He retired from service in 2016 and in January 2023, President Muhammadu Buhari appointed him the Chairman of Police Service Commission (PSC), he was, however, removed under controversial circumstance by President Bola Tinubu in June 2024.

Late Arase was a thoroughbred intelligence officer, his outstanding competence led to his appointment as the head of the Criminal Intelligence and Investigation Bureau department of the Nigeria Police Force.
He also served as commissioner of various commands of the force.
He hailed from Edo State, South South Nigeria
